La Vega
La Vega is a city in the Dominican Republic.
Catholic jurisdiction: Latin — Diocese of La Vega
About La Vega
La Vega is located in La Vega Province, which is part of the Dominican Republic. The city is situated in a region known for its natural beauty and rich history.
La Vega is a notable city due to its cultural significance and economic importance. It has a long history and a strong sense of community, with a mix of traditional and modern character. The city's economy is driven by various industries, including agriculture and commerce.
